What is the Florida Confidential STD Report?

The Florida Confidential Report of Sexually Transmitted Diseases is a crucial form designed for healthcare providers to document cases of sexually transmitted diseases (STDs). This report is utilized by the Florida Department of Health to accurately track and manage STD cases within the state. Utilizing the Florida STD report form enables healthcare providers to ensure proper documentation of patient information, test results, and treatment recommendations. The confidential STD report not only supports healthcare providers in their reporting duties but also promotes public health by facilitating effective surveillance.

Purpose and Benefits of the Florida Confidential STD Report

The primary purpose of the Florida Confidential STD Report is to enhance public health initiatives by gathering essential data on STD occurrences. This robust healthcare STD reporting mechanism aids in monitoring the spread of STDs, enabling authorities to implement timely interventions. Trust and confidentiality in healthcare reporting foster honest communication between patients and providers, further encouraging individuals to seek testing and treatment without fear of stigma.

Key Features of the Florida Confidential STD Report

The Florida Confidential STD Report encompasses several key components that ensure comprehensive data collection. Essential fields required on the form include:
  • Patient information such as name, date of birth, and address
  • Test results detailing the specific STD tested
  • Treatment recommendations, including follow-up care
Additionally, the form features multiple checkboxes that allow for detailed demographic and medical information. This meticulous level of detail ensures accuracy in reporting and aids in effective disease management.

Any licensed healthcare provider in Florida can complete this form to report cases of sexually transmitted diseases. This includes physicians, nurse practitioners, and certain medical clinics.
Yes, the Florida Department of Health requires that STD reports be submitted promptly after diagnosis, typically within 24 to 48 hours. This ensures timely public health response and tracking.
Completed forms can be submitted electronically via the Florida Department of Health's secure portal or printed out and mailed directly to the local health department. Check submission options on the health department's website.
Typically, no additional documents are required beyond the completed STD report itself. However, if laboratory results or prior medical records are relevant, including those may be beneficial.
Common mistakes include leaving fields blank, misspelling patient information, and overlooking the required signature. Always double-check your entries before submission.
Processing times can vary but usually take a few days to a couple of weeks. You may contact the health department if you need updates on the status of your submission.
No, the Florida Confidential STD Report is designed for healthcare providers to report cases confidentially. Patients must request copies of their medical records through their healthcare provider.
